Job Context/Purpose

The purpose of the job is to work with the team responsible for propulsion system development, analysis and testing for unmanned aerial vehicles (UAVs) primarily.

Team Responsibilities

  • System Definition: Define propulsion system requirements and specifications aligned with project objectives.

  • Modeling & Simulation: Develop and integrate dynamic mathematical models of propulsion components for simulation and analysis.

  • Propulsion Design: Perform propulsion system design and analysis from first principles.

  • Analysis Tools: Develop low- to high-fidelity analysis tools to support propulsion design decisions.

  • Dynamic Simulations: Conduct dynamic simulations of propulsion subsystems and overall system behavior.

  • Code & SOP Development: Develop analysis codes and standard operating procedures (SOPs) for propulsion design workflows.

  • Testing & Validation: Design and execute propulsion tests, analyze results, and post-process test data for performance validation.

  • Technology Awareness: Stay updated on advancements in UAV propulsion technologies and industry trends through continuous research.
